It's important to know how efficiency ratings are calculated prior to purchasing a fireplace that burns wood. A lot of manufacturers quote the Appliance Efficiency figure on their stoves - but the thing you must know is that this doesn't provide the complete picture. It is important to consider System Efficiency, which includes the entire stove, chimney and fuel system.
Clean Burn
You can lower the amount of smoke that your stove emits to reduce the environmental impact. By using wood that has been kiln dried or correctly seasoned, you can lower the amount of particulates released into the atmosphere when burning. It is also important to ensure that the wood you use is endorsed by Woodsure as 'Ready to Burn'. It is also important to make sure that all combustible materials are kept out of the stove, and preferably with a floor protector. Additionally the proper ventilation and chimney maintenance is also essential to help prevent creosote from accumulating.
Stoves with advanced clean-burn systems can reduce the amount of harmful smoke that your stove emits. These systems operate by bringing air up from the bottom of the stove, and then filtering it before it reaches your glass window. This is an established method of dramatically cutting down on the amount of smoke that escapes from the chimney, thus lowering your carbon footprint and helping to keep your stove glass clear of smoke staining.
Another method to ensure that your stove produces less harmful emissions is by making sure it's properly installed, using non-combustible flooring, and an adequate clearance of 75mm between the stove and any surfaces that are combustible. It is also crucial to ensure that your chimney and stove are inspected by a professional regularly to spot any issues and address them as quickly as possible.

When selecting a stove the primary thing to take into consideration is the power output. Too low a power rating will not be effective in heating your space and a too high power rating can cause overheating and unnecessary wear. The size of your room as well as its insulation can also affect the heat output you require.
